Do yourself a favor and go literally anywhere else besides this Buffalo Wild Wings. This location is consistently awful. The wings are always cooked to an inedible crisp—overcooked, bone-dry, and sharp enough to cut your mouth on the first bite. To hide the damage, they drown the wings in excessive sauce, clearly hoping customers won’t notice the burnt taste underneath. It doesn’t work.

I raised this issue again today, and the response was insulting. Staff disappeared into the back, claimed they were “making new wings,” but never brought out a new box or removed the old one. Instead, the same box came back with even more sauce dumped on top. The wings were still visibly burnt—arguably worse than before. When I pointed out that it looked like they just shuffled the wings around, I was told they were newly made. If they were, that’s even more concerning.

This is not a one-time issue—it’s a pattern. I’ve been to the Campus/Polaris location multiple times, and nothing ever changes. Poor food quality, careless handling, and zero accountability. This place either doesn’t care or doesn’t know how to cook wings properly. Either way, it’s not worth your money or your time.

I also attempted to submit feedback through Buffalo Wild Wings’ “Reach Out” form as suggested, but the website appears to be broken. When entering a full address or even just a city, the form repeatedly states that there are “no stores,” making it impossible to submit a complaint. This only adds to the frustration, as there seems to be no functional way to contact the company directly.
